Ancestral Puebloan architecture

E855638

Ancestral Puebloan architecture is the distinctive building tradition of the ancient Pueblo peoples of the American Southwest, characterized by multi-story masonry dwellings, kivas, and complex planned communities often integrated into cliffs or mesas.
